My STSM took place at the Department of Otorhinolaryngology and Head and Neck Surgery, Medical University Innsbruck/Tirol Kliniken Innsbruck where I was for one month. I was in a team lead by Dr. József Dudás where I have learned many methods including how to do organotypic slice culture (OTSC). OTSC is a great model for modelling tumour microenvironment (TME) of p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ma (PDAC) as it can very precisely simulate its TME in patient and mouse samples. I am confident that all the experience I gained during my STSM will be beneficial to my further professional life as well as my ongoing PhD studies.
